UX Best Courses

Exploring Top UX Programs


This comprehensive guide will walk you through everything you need to evaluate to understand which will be the best UX design schools for you.

Choosing Your UX Design School

Understand key strategies to make an informed decision when selecting a UX Design school. This involves considering aspects such as curriculum, mentorship opportunities, and job guarantees, among other factors.

Essentials of UX Bootcamp

Discover the critical elements that make a UX Design Bootcamp effective. From in-depth portfolio reviews to personalized career services, learn what to look for to ensure a comprehensive learning experience.

Top-Rated UX Design Courses

Get an overview of the five best UX Design courses currently available. From CareerFoundry’s program to Google’s professional certificate on Coursera, explore the offerings that could pave your way to a successful UX design career.


But with so many UX design courses available, how do you understand which will be the best UX design schools to give you the appropriate UX design formation?

This detailed guidebook will help you think about everything you need before you make your choice. We’ll cover topics like the UX design course syllabus, mentorship, cost, etc. And if that’s not enough, we’ll suggest some of the best UX design bootcamp for your needs!

Ux Best Courses Editor Avatar

How to choose a UX design schools for you

When choosing a UX design course, it’s essential to do your research to find the best fit for your needs and goals. Whether you’re looking to learn UX design as a hobby or make a career change, there are a few key factors to consider.

1 Defining Your Goals

First and foremost, determine your goals for taking a UX design course. Do you want to learn the basics of UX design as a starting point for a new career, or are you an experienced designer looking to expand your skillset? A clear understanding of your goals will help you choose a course tailored to your needs.

2 Researching Courses

Next, research different courses and their curricula. Look for courses that cover the topics you are interested in and taught by experienced UX designers. Consider the length of the course, the delivery format (e.g. online or in-person), and the price.

3 Seeking Practical Experience

One key aspect to look for in a UX design course is the opportunity for practical experience. While learning the theories and principles of UX design is essential, it is equally important to gain hands-on experience through projects and assignments. This will help you develop your skills and build a portfolio of work that you can show to potential employers.

4 Evaluating Reputation

In addition to the course’s content and format, consider its reputation. Look for courses that have received positive reviews from past students and that are respected in the UX design industry. You can do this by reading reviews online, asking for recommendations from other UX designers or design firms, or checking to see if a recognized organization accredits the course.

5 Finding Discounts

Although paid courses can be a great investment in your education and career, it’s important to remember to look for discount codes if you decide to enroll in one. Additionally, be sure to take advantage of free UX design courses as well. You can learn UX design through many free online resources, including online tutorials, articles, and videos, which can be an excellent way to get started and determine if UX design is the right path for you.

6 Asking for Guidance

Finally, feel free to ask for help if you still need to decide which course to choose. Reach out to a UX designer or design firm for guidance, or ask for recommendations from friends or colleagues who have previously taken UX design courses. With some research and advice, you can find a UX design course that meets your needs and helps you achieve your goals.

Essential features of the UX design Bootcamp

You must look at the details when looking for the best UX design bootcamps. Here are things to look for when researching the best UX design programs:

  • Mentorship
  • Curriculum
  • In-depth portfolio reviews
  • Career services
  • Job guarantee
  • Community of students
  • Transparency and evidence that it works

We will review each of these in more detail so you know what to look for.


UX design mentor is fundamental at the beginning of your career switch! They know how to break into UX design and succeed in the industry, so if you need advice, guidance, or support, turn to them! A mentor can guide you to find rational and effective solutions to confusing problems.

Also for more seasoned UX designers, mentorship support can be valuable; everyone at some stage encounters problems that push beyond their current knowledge. Ux designers can work in sectors very different from each other, which results in issues being very different. The solutions may need to satisfy the needs of many different users and a mentor can assist you in analyzing and finding solutions to meet those new and exciting challenges.

UX mentorships and support are typically arranged in the following manner:

Peer feedback: UX coursework typically includes discussion boards or Slack chats where students can share their work and seek feedback from their peers. Although this type of support is suitable, it is essential to avoid programs that do not include real mentoring. Your peers don’t know what they don’t know, and neither do you! Getting real mentorship is critical to get expert feedback and insights.

Assignment grading: Students are given a test to gauge their knowledge visually. This is excellent for ensuring you understand ideas cognitively, but it is only decent when combined with real mentorship. The knowledge you gain from a graded assignment is more challenging to put into practice than you might hope.

Group mentorship: a great option if you want to work with an expert in your field but also want to connect with other students, though it varies depending on the person; usually, how much help you receive from your mentor is based on two things: how much initiative you take to grow and improve (asking questions, sharing work), and whether your mentor has the time in their schedule to give personalized feedback.

Individualized mentorship: Having a mentor solely focused on you and your needs is the best way to learn. With this form of mentorship, you can get answers to your specific questions, have projects critiqued, and even receive help planning your career. Nothing beats having personalized attention!

For a more in-depth comparison of the different types of UX mentorship offered by the top 5 UX design courses, check out this article.


The curriculum is the foundation of learning at any bootcamp, and if this part suffers, it will be reflected in your work. Make sure that whatever UX program you choose has a well-crafted curriculum built by seasoned professionals which:

  • Is regularly updated to reflect industry changes
  • Focuses on skills development through project-based learning
  • Provides assignments with regular feedback 

Let’s take a closer look now at each of these components.

A curriculum designed by experienced UX professionals

An excellent UX design program should have a curriculum developed by experienced professionals. In addition to quality mentorship, the best programs will prepare you with a strong foundation of knowledge through an expert-designed curriculum.

Before signing up for any course, make sure you research and get a clear understanding of where the learning resources come from and how they’re handed! This can have a significant impact on the overall quality of your education. Do your research before enrolling in any course or bootcamp. Make sure to choose:

  • In-person programs taught by experienced instructors who have a successful track record in the industry, or
  • Online programs with learning materials written by experts or otherwise created collaboratively. The curriculum should at least be made up of resources handpicked by experts.

The most thorough programs have learning materials created by experts in the field and often come with supplemental resources. This way, you can be confident that you’re getting first-hand knowledge from people who use these skills and processes daily on the job!

Curriculum focused on developing job skills and practical experience

Bootcamps that provide theoretical knowledge without any opportunity for hands-on application should be avoided, especially if you have to pay for the course. Instead, focus on courses that will give your practical skills a workout.

The best programs offer a curriculum that is both challenging and comprehensive, including:

  • Project briefs that come from reputable companies or are based on factual scenarios.
  • A guide on how to apply what you have learned, step-by-step.
  • Examples to help guide you as you work
  • A formal process for submitting projects when they are completed.
  • Get feedback from experts in the field who can help you improve your work.

Feedback given frequently and tailored to each individual assignment.

Some courses have projects you can hand in, but the grading/feedback comes from other students who are ahead of you or have already completed the course. Automated feedback (for quizzes) is also available. As we’ve discussed previously, mentorship is valuable. With that in mind, why this type of feedback isn’t ideal should be clear.

Programs that provide frequent feedback from experienced professionals in the UX field will always be more beneficial than those without. Feedback should also always be focused on the point and related directly to your completed work.

Always up-to-date and in sync with industry standards.

To stay ahead of the curve in UX design, you’ll want to make sure the skills, tools and processes you learn are:

  • The skills you’ll need in the workplace.
  • What employers will be looking for when you begin your job search.
  • Being forward-thinking makes you a more desirable candidate for the jobs you want.
  • It will help to ensure your UX career by allowing you to focus on a specialization.

If a UX course or Bootcamp doesn’t keep its curriculum up-to-date, look elsewhere for one that does!

In-depth and professional portfolio reviews

Undoubtedly, your UX design portfolio is one of the essential components of your job search. Finding a recruiter who would give you a chance without first looking at some of your previous work would be challenging.

The best UX design training course will ensure that you get feedback on your portfolio from multiple sources, including a seasoned UX designer and a career specialist. This way, you can be guaranteed that your portfolio meets all the requirements for success.

Career services that are personalized to you

Once you complete a top-notch UX design bootcamp, including an impressive portfolio, the next step is finding a job. However, hunting for jobs in the highly competitive field of UX design takes its own set of skills. Fortunately, with some help and guidance from someone familiar with the process–someone who can show you how to best display your qualifications–you will be able to land the role you want.

The most beneficial UX design program will provide you with individualized career coaching.

If you’re trying to choose between different programs, consider more than just an “employer network.” Consider the following factors:

  • Receive one-on-one coaching from an experienced career specialist familiar with your area’s job market.
  • Critique and suggestions for your professional portfolio, CV, and cover letter.
  • Learn how to nail your following interview with help from experts, including mock interviews and feedback sessions.
  • Career coaching that will help you land the job or even further into your professional life.

The top programs will offer all this and more—like a job guarantee or regular check-ins to ensure you’re on track after graduation.

Job guarantee

It’s getting quite common for the most popular and valuable UX design courses to give their students a job guarantee to prove the value and quality of their classes. This is undoubtedly a double-win strategy, as it helps many students convince them to enrol in the course and simultaneously provides the student with the awareness that they are on the right track to success in becoming Ux designers. However, it must be clear that in most cases, a job guarantee doesn’t mean the school is going to provide a job to the students but just that if they cannot find a job within a determined time limit, the school will pay them back the tuition fees. 

Most of the principles about the job guarantee are very similar for most of these schools; however, students may need to check more carefully the requirements each school may need to be satisfied to meet the job guarantee criteria. 

Learn how the Ux bootcamp job guarantee works in detail.

Learning community for students and support

Some UX bootcamps will offer you a community of supporting students and alums, which is beneficial. However, other courses might use this as their primary source of help instead of providing the benefits we’ve discussed.

Excellent UX design programs offer a supportive student community in addition to an already great combination of curriculum, mentorship, and career services.

Becoming part of an active student community is a fantastic way to feel less isolated (particularly if you’re studying online), get help with user research and other UX projects, and share opportunities and resources with people on the same path towards a new career. Of course, this can only happen if, at the same time, you have access to a high-quality curriculum and one-on-one mentorship.

It’s difficult to tell how active a student community is until you’re already part of it, so do your research before enrolling. See if the bootcamp has a dedicated team that helps students participate actively in the community. You can also look for other students and alums to get their insights on the school!

To gain a deeper understanding of the schools and their approach to UX design, consider attending their webinars and events. These events provide a valuable opportunity to learn from industry experts, network with peers, and gain insights into the latest trends and best practices in UX design.

Transparency and credibility

Transparency and credibility are synonymous with trust. If a bootcamp fails to be forthcoming about critical features, the cost of attendance, or graduate outcomes, that’s cause for concern. However, even if all this information is readily available, there are still a few things you can do to pick a credible bootcamp that will be worth your investment:

  • Examine their social media accounts. How much time and effort are they putting into building a community and interacting with (or even shaping) the industry?
  • Check out who their mentors are and what projects they’re working on to get an idea of where they see themselves in the industry.
  • Most bootcamps will offer some outline or course details, so be sure to ask and get a general idea of the topics you’ll cover.
  • Read course reviews to see what prior students thought of the class once they finished it.
  • The best bootcamps will always offer a call with a real person so that you can ask any questions and get clarification on the program details. This is important because some bootcamps use these calls as an opportunity to make a sale instead of genuinely trying to help the potential student.

Proof that it works

A great way to determine the quality of a UX design program is by finding out where its graduates are now. Did they complete the program and pursue a career in UX design? And if so, where did they end up working? It’s also beneficial To know what percentage of the company’s graduates got a job within a reasonable time after graduation. These are all essential questions you should ask before making your final decision.

The 5 best UX design courses

UX Design Program – CareerFoundry

CareerFoundry’s UX Design Program is based on an expert-written curriculum that is continuously updated to fit industry standards. Curriculum creators work alongside experts designing the courses, so students can be confident they receive a well-rounded education. In addition, there are plenty of extra resources available if needed.

The projects you complete will be both hands-on and based on scenarios from the real world. You’ll have your own personal UX design mentor, who will review your portfolio projects as you finish them. They’re available for any number of calls to answer your questions and help get the most out of their expertise! On top of that, you’ll receive feedback about smaller assignments from your tutor (a working UX designer with extensive knowledge of the course content).

CareerFoundry offers a job preparation course to all enrolled students, led by a career specialist who knows the big picture of the local job market. They will help you strengthen your portfolio, resume and cover letter, and improve your interview skills and job search strategy. Moreover, CareerFoundry has an entire team that actively connects with potential employers for graduates of the program.

In addition, you will have access to a Slack community of students and alumni. The student team constantly works to keep the community active and engaged so that you can instantly immerse yourself in a supportive network of fellow career changers who share ideas with each other.

Check out this Careerfoundry student’s review (don’t miss the Careerfoundry Discount link inside if you choose this course)

UX Academy- Designlab

Designlab is another excellent choice for those who want to become a UX designer. The school gives the option to start with their 4 to 8 weeks Ux Academy foundation course for students without experience in the field or to start with the primary 15 to 30 weeks UX Academy course for those who already have some basic knowledge of Ux design.  

The courses that Designlab have composed are based on hands-on projects and individual mentorship with Ux designer that have accumulated plenty of experience in the industry. The classes are self-paced, allowing students to complete their tasks at their own availability. 

The program of UX Academy with DesignLab also offers support with a career coach for students so they can get help with portfolios, job application and practising interviews. In support of this, Designlab also provides a job guarantee for their graduates from the UX Academy. 

Discover more about the Designlab UX Academy experience by checking out our comprehensive analysis of various Designlab reviews. If you are interested in the UX Academy, Designlab lets you schedule a time to discuss all the questions you may have.

UX Academy – CourseUX

CourseUx is a school specialized in Ux design only and has the advantage of offering a more affordable and convenient option for those looking to learn about UX design. 

The UX Academy proposed by CourseUX is a comprehensive course that will take you from beginner to expert with 400+ hours of written lessons, videos and exercises that you can access immediately after enrolling on the course. You’ll get support from a team of experts and a community of like-minded students. The UX Academy course has four modules, including a special one dedicated to UX writing. 

The projects you’ll work on will give you a real-world experience in UX design, and you’ll graduate with a portfolio of work that will impress potential employers and let you become UX certified with the guaranteed by your mentor and by CourseUX. 

As part of the course, CourseUX will provide career track assistance to assist you with developing your online portfolio and contacting employers. 

Once you sign up on their website, CourseUX will give you a preview of their course and provide you with access to some free lessons.

UX/UI Design Bootcamp – Springboard

The UI/UX Design Bootcamp from Springboard is a 9-month online course that their design team has expertly curated. This means that the learning materials and all resources have been vetted and approved by those who know UX best.

With weekly calls to your personal mentor, you’ll have support available when you need it most. Arranged with real clients, the projects you will have to work on will be hands-on and provide valuable experience. You also get unlimited access to their community of mentors for feedback and advice whenever necessary.

Once you finish the bootcamp and submit your projects, they will be examined by hiring managers in the industry. Furthermore, you’ll have access to coaching calls and an employer network for help as you take those first steps into uncharted territory.

Google UX Design Professional Certificate – Coursera

The Google UX Design Professional Certificate is among the most popular and in-demand certification programs available today. This is because the Google UX Design program is generally perceived as one of the best and most comprehensive design programs available. 

This course provides more than 200 hours of lessons and hundreds of practice-based activities and assessments that replicate real-world UX design situations and are critical for workplace success. The training contains highly interactive material developed by Google employees with several years of experience in UX design. Students will learn how to complete the design process from start to end, including understanding the users, identifying user pain points, generating design ideas, creating wireframes, mockups, and prototypes, testing designs through usability studies and iterating on designs in response to feedback. Students will be able to do this thanks to a combination of video, reading, and assessment, as well as Figma and Adobe XD. they will also be able to showcase their skills by creating a portfolio that includes three projects. Students will learn concrete skills that are in demand by top employers.

In addition to experience-led training and hands-on projects designed to qualify students for a job, they will get access to interview practice tools, mock interviews and resume building workshopscareer coaching sessions and more. The students will also be able to connect with over 150 U.S. employers who are searching for candidates who have completed a Google Career Certificate. 

You can expect to complete the course in about six months with a part-time commitment. Before starting this course, you should be aware that apart from peer-to-peer feedback and discussion forums, you will not get any individual mentorship; this means you will have to learn independently.